Smile! You Could Be on Jason Aldean’s Next Live DVD

“We actually film every show, just in case that at some point we want to put together a live DVD,” he says.

If you go to one of Jason Aldean's shows on the My Kinda Party Tour, ya might find yourself on a live Jason Aldean DVD.

Jason says he and his crew have been taping each show on the tour, according to country music news website The Country Vibe.

"We’ve got it every night on DVD," he says.

"We don’t have any plans to release anything, but we actually film every show, you know, just in case that at some point we want to put together a live DVD and just kind of a cool little thing from the road.”

Jason put out his first live DVD in 2009, from one concert that year in Knoxville, Tenn.
